    Sheffield's terrain shapes the work: properties in Crookes, Walkley and Nether Edge sit on steep streets where carry-in routes, parking and crane access need genuine planning rather than a single van pulling up. Stone terraces dominate the west; brick semis and estates the east.

    If your property is in the S10 postcode area of Chapeltown, we will already have completed composite doors work for households on your street or one nearby.

    A high proportion of Sheffield housing is solid-wall stone or brick of pre-1919 vintage. Frame depths, lintel checks and internal make-good are scoped at survey rather than assumed. Nether Edge, Broomhill, Sharrow Vale and parts of Ecclesall sit in Sheffield City Council conservation areas — replacement glazing is designed to the council's adopted guidance.

    Did You Know?

    Secured by Design accreditation means a product has been independently tested and approved by the police for its resistance to forced entry.

    How Long Will It Take?

    From order to installation typically takes 4-6 weeks for bespoke products. The actual fitting is usually completed in one day for doors and 1-3 days for full window replacements.

    What Colours and Options Are Available?

    We offer an extensive range of colours, finishes and hardware options. From classic white to bold anthracite grey, woodgrain foils to any RAL colour — the choice is yours.

    Is It Really Worth the Investment?

    Quality doors and windows pay for themselves through reduced energy bills, increased property value and decades of trouble-free performance. Our products are built to last 25-30 years or more.

    What About the Lock If I Lose My Keys?

    Our composite doors use industry-standard Euro cylinders. Any locksmith can replace them. We fit anti-snap, anti-pick cylinders as standard for security.
